Forgetting is often viewed negatively, but it serves essential functions in our cognitive processes. It allows us to declutter our minds, prioritizing relevant information while discarding the unnecessary. Theories such as the decay theory and interference theory explain how memories can fade over time or become confused with other information. Understanding the mechanisms of forgetting can provide insights into how we can enhance our memory retention and recall. Moving forward in time, the Romans made significant contributions to the understanding of electricity. The Roman philosopher Seneca wrote about the electric fish, known as the torpedo, which could deliver a shock to its prey. This observation highlighted the existence of electric phenomena in nature, but it remained largely unexamined for centuries. The knowledge of electricity would remain dormant until the Renaissance, when a renewed interest in science and experimentation began to flourish. During the 17th century, the scientific revolution brought about a wave of discoveries that would change the course of electricity’s history.

One cannot begin a discussion of architectural masterpieces without mentioning the Great Pyramid of Giza. Standing at an impressive height of 481 feet, it was the tallest man-made structure in the world for over 3,800 years. The precision with which the pyramid was constructed, with its massive limestone blocks perfectly aligned, continues to baffle historians and architects alike. The Great Pyramid not only serves as a burial site but also as a symbol of the power and sophistication of ancient Egyptian civilization.
